MySQL数据库查询快速搜寻你所需的信息(c mysql数据库查询)
MySQL数据库查询:快速搜寻你所需的信息
MySQL是一种广泛使用的数据库管理系统,它能够存储大量的数据,并具有强大的查询能力。在数据集越来越大的情况下,如何高效地搜索和获取数据成为了一大挑战。本文将介绍如何利用MySQL数据库进行快速的数据查询,满足各种不同的数据需求。
使用SELECT语句快速查询数据
SELECT语句是MySQL中最常用的查询语句之一。对于初学者来说,最简单的方式就是使用SELECT语句查询所有数据,例如:
SELECT * FROM 表名;
此命令将返回表中的所有数据,其中“*”表示所有列都被检索。在实际应用中,我们通常只需要特定列的数据,因此,可以使用以下方式来获取表中特定列的数据:
SELECT 列名1,列名2,... FROM 表名;
此命令将返回特定列的数据,列名1和列名2是需要返回的列名称。
使用WHERE语句过滤数据
如果表中的数据量非常大,在进行查询时,我们通常希望过滤掉一部分数据,以缩小待查询的数据范围。WHERE语句被用于这种情况。例如,我们可以使用以下方式来选择工资高于2000的员工:
SELECT * FROM 表名 WHERE 工资 2000;
此命令只返回工资高于2000的员工记录。
支持通配符的查询
当然,我们还可以使用通配符来达到更广泛的查询目的。比如,我们可以使用“%”通配符来查找以“foo”开头的所有单词:
SELECT * FROM table WHERE column LIKE "foo%";
此命令将返回所有以“foo”开头的列。
除此之外,还有其他类似的通配符,如“_”通配符可匹配一个任意字符,“[]”通配符可用于匹配指定的一个字符等等,具体用法建议多加尝试。
使用ORDER BY语句排序返回结果
ORDER BY语句可用于对查询结果进行排序,常常与LIMIT语句结合使用。例如,我们可以使用以下方式将查询结果按照工资从高到低排序:
SELECT * FROM 表名 ORDER BY 工资 DESC;
此命令将返回一个按照工资从高到低排序的结果。
使用LIMIT语句限制返回结果
LIMIT语句可用于限制返回结果的数量,以便在处理超大数据集时更为高效。例如,我们可以使用以下方式限制结果数量为10:
SELECT * FROM 表名 LIMIT 10;
此命令将返回最前面的10行记录。
使用GROUP BY语句统计数据
如果我们需要对查询结果进行统计,GROUP BY语句是一个非常有用的方法。例如,我们可以使用以下方式来统计每个部门的员工数量:
SELECT 部门, COUNT(*) FROM 表名 GROUP BY 部门;
此命令将返回每个部门的员工数量。
总结
MySQL数据库是一种非常强大的数据库管理系统,它提供强大的查询能力,并支持多种查询方式。本文介绍了几种常用的MySQL查询语句,包括SELECT、WHERE、ORDER BY、LIMIT以及GROUP BY语句。通过熟练掌握这些语句,我们可以轻松获取需要的数据,并在大规模数据查询时提高效率。
我想要获取技术服务或软件
服务范围:MySQL、ORACLE、SQLSERVER、MongoDB、PostgreSQL 、程序问题
服务方式:远程服务、电话支持、现场服务,沟通指定方式服务
技术标签:数据恢复、安装配置、数据迁移、集群容灾、异常处理、其它问题
本站部分文章参考或来源于网络,如有侵权请联系站长。
数据库远程运维 MySQL数据库查询快速搜寻你所需的信息(c mysql数据库查询)
相关文章
- 测试MySQL性能,提升数据库稳定性(mysql性能测试)
- 优化MySQL数据库优化:如何清理多余数据(mysql多余数据)
- MySQL数据库:涵盖的应用领域(mysql数据库应用范围)
- MySQL数据库:增删改查实现高效管理(mysql数据库增删改查)
- 数据库如何快速导出MySQL数据库(怎么导出mysql)
- 设置MySQL数据库编码方式为UTF8(更改mysql编码)
- 性能Mysql每秒读写性能提升至极致!(mysql每秒读写)
- Mysql和NoSQL:如何选择最适合的一款数据库管理系统?(mysql与nosql)
- MySQL修改表前缀:重新定义你的数据库(mysql修改表前缀)
- MySQL数据导入Excel表格的方法(mysql导入xls)
- MySQL查询表:取得字段名称(mysql查询表的字段名)
- 记录MySQL数据库操作历史:日志分析方法(mysql数据库操作日志)
- MySQL中使用C语言处理长连接的技巧(c mysql长连接问题)
- MySQL数据库删除表的命令DROP TABLE(mysql中删除表命令)
- 学习mysql如何使用组合索引优化数据库性能(mysql中创建组合索引)
- MySQL数据库的分区和分片功能优化查询和提高性能(mysql中分区和分片)
- MySQL数据库启动时 一闪而退 问题怎么解决(mysql一闪而退)
- 探讨MySQL如何实现一机多端口的使用方式(mysql 一机多端口)
- 解决Mysql下载后安装失败的问题(mysql下载后安装不了)
- MySQL安装问题为什么不能将其安装在D盘(mysql不能装在d盘)
- MySQL数据库无法更新数据的问题解决方法(mysql不能进行更新)